importpymysql pymysql.install_as_MySQLdb() 3.打开Navicat,新建mysql,输入的信息和setting.py文件里设置的一致,先点击连接测试,测试成功后,点击确定 4.创建Models,在models.py文件里添加如下内容,serializers.py和views.py文件导入创建的Users,Groups from api.models import User,Group 并注释掉 from django.contri...
首先需要创建数据库数据库名字叫做 db_blog 运行sql导入数据或者也可以直接用命令生成(视频有讲解) 需要安装一下下面的模块(如果运行提示有模块未安装,安装一下即可,命令同下,改一下模块名即可) 项目需要安装 Django、及其附带的其他一些模块 Django Pillow asgiref django-ranged-response django-simple-captcha mysqlc...
1.Mysql提前创建好数据库 首先,我使用的是本机的Mysq,并且我在Mysq上创建了一个school数据库。 2.修改Django的settings.py文件 创建一个Django项目,在项目文件夹下的settings.py下,找到原来的sqlite配置文件。 注销或删除sqlite配置,添加以下配置。 复制以下代码 DATABASES = { 'default': { 'ENGINE': 'django.d...
接着,进入到MySQL的 MySQL Workbench 8.0 CE 操作数据库, 建立 django_mysql 数据库 点击Local instance MySQL80 1点击 Schemas , 这个时候左侧就可以看到已存在的数据库,2在右侧输入 create database django_mysql; 这个指令好建立数据库,点击3刷新,4左框里的 刷新符号 Tables 下面没有表, Django的数据库表需要...
安装pymysql库 成功 ( Successfully installed pymysql-1.0.2 ) 这个时候我们再在终端输入python manage.py runserver按Enter键 将Django网站服务器运作起来如下 直接点击http://127.0.0.1:8000/这个链接由浏览器打开欢迎的页面 如下 在浏览器地址栏http://127.0.0.1:8000/后面加入admin这个登入账户 ...
本文以 MySQL 数据库为例。 首先安装 mysqlclient,用于操作 MySQL 数据库: pip install mysqlclient 接着,打开项目的 settings.py,修改数据库与时区配置: DATABASES = { 'default': { 'ENGINE': 'django.db.backends.mysql', 'NAME': 'django', 'USER': 'django_user', 'PASSWORD': 'django_pwd', 'HO...
安装pymysql库 成功 ( Successfully installed pymysql-1.0.2 ) 这个时候我们再在终端输入python manage.py runserver按Enter键 将Django网站服务器运作起来如下 直接点击http://127.0.0.1:8000/这个链接由浏览器打开欢迎的页面 如下 在浏览器地址栏http://127.0.0.1:8000/后面加入admin这个登入账户 ...
Python3.8.1 Django3.0.2 1、settings.py文件配置DATABASES # Database # https://docs.djangoproject.com/en/3.0/ref/settings/#databases DATABASES={ 'default': { 'ENGINE':'django.db.backends.mysql', 'NAME':'数据库名称',#数据库名称 'USER':'名字',#名字 ...
跟IDEA连接数据库类似。这里我使用pymysql 进行操库。连接数据库 查询 删除 importpymysqlif__name_...